Filter by: Sort by:
17 results found in Chelsea London for renault
Renault Rent

1021 Romford Rd. Newham, London, United Kingdom, E12 5LH

Renault London East

1021 Romford Rd. Manor Park, London, United Kingdom, E12 5LH

Renault London West

Concord Rd., Western Ave. Ealing, London, United Kingdom, W3 0RZ

Renault London West

Concord Rd., Western Ave. Ealing, London, United Kingdom, W3 0RZ

Renault Retail Group Ltd

Concord Rd., Western Ave. Ealing, London, United Kingdom, W3 0RZ

Renault Retail Group Ltd

Concord Rd., Western Ave. Ealing, London, United Kingdom, W3 0RZ

Renault Trucks (London) Ltd

37-43 Gorst Rd. Ealing, London, United Kingdom, NW10 6LA

17 of 17
Advertisement